The symptoms and possible related eye … Nettet24. nov. 2012 · When you lose vision in your eye, even if for just five minutes, it could be VERY serious. Normally it's caused by an occlusion, meaning a blood clot lodged in your eye - but more seriously, where did the blood clot come from? Vision loss is often a symptom of something much more serious like occluded carotid arteries.
